    Mono audio systems transmit right and left audio signals through both earbuds and headphones so users with limited hearing in one ear will not miss part of what they are listening to.

  • Features for deaf or low-hearing computer users: Closed-captioning helps to convey audio information to deaf users in visual form.
  • Other features, like high-contrast themes and enlarged cursors, make it easier for users with limited vision to see the screen.
  • Features for blind or low-vision computer users: Features such as text-to-speech allow users to hear what's on the screen instead of reading it.
